Transaction 8bf2259ef62bbe886f3f873a6d9e5ba6b007aa410565c0628ca0834eecf29f5d
1 Input
1 Output
-
8bf2259ef62bbe886f3f873a6d9e5ba6b007aa410565c0628ca0834eecf29f5d:0
- value
- 1038582
- script pubkey
- OP_0 OP_PUSHBYTES_20 3d9f4519c87060e95a3ba716a0e056dbebd22a0e
- address
- bc1q8k052xwgwpswjk3m5ut2pczkm04ay2sw92wmml